Job Description



The Physical Therapy Tech/Aide will assist the Office Coordinator and clinician by performing requested administrative and clinical duties. They will greet patients as they arrive to the clinic and work alongside the clinicians during treatment. These duties will be conducted in compliance with state practice act requirements.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Prepares patients for treatments, assist during administration of treatments, and provides routine treatment
  • Assists patient to put on and remove supportive devices, such as braces, splints and slings, before and after treatments
  • Safeguards, motivates, and assists patients practicing exercises and functional activities under the direction of professional staff
  • Provides routine treatments, such as hot/cold packs, and other modalities such as Ultrasounds, Electrical stimulation, etc.
  • Cleans work are and equipment after treatment
  • May inventory and requisition supplies and equipment
  • Washes linens/towels, folds and maintains linen cabinets
  • Maintaining restrooms and other areas such as windows as needed. Restocks with paper towels, tissue paper, soap and supplies
  • Assists office coordinator with answering phones and scheduling appointments
  • Assist office coordinator with keeping track of both non-medical and medical supplies for the clinic
